Aligned with AmeriCorps Service

Claremont Lincoln University is proud to recognize the value that AmeriCorps members and alumni bring to higher education.

As a School of National Service, CLU ensures that AmeriCorps receive comprehensive support services and full range of available benefits:

  • No application fees

  • 100% match for up to four Segal AmeriCorps Education Awardees*

  • 10% tuition reduction on all degree and certificate programs

  • One-year enrollment deferrals

  • Possible credit for year(s) of service

  • Accredited workforce-relevant programs

  • Year-round start dates

  • Flexible 100% online learning format

  • Accelerated master’s program in 13 months

AmeriCorps students may utilize their Segal Education Awards to earn their degree at minimal to zero cost when paired with the partner discount.

School of National Service - AmeriCorps

* for $2,500, with up to four (4) awardees per calendar year

Committed to virtual learning that is accessible to students across the globe, our online-by-design curriculum was made to meet the needs of busy adult learners.

Attend CLU full time and you could complete your master’s degree in as few as 13 months.

In 2021, CLU actually reduced credit hour costs by 21%, making tuition for all our master’s programs now less than $20k to help make your education more affordable. With a partner tuition reduction, your cost is even lower.

Our free, online admissions process is supported by an experienced staff ready to answer all your questions. We do not require GMAT or GRE test scores.

THE
CLAREMONT CORE®

Integrated into every master’s program is a teaching philosophy that moves from personal awareness and transformation to active listening and the creation of a collaborative path toward sustainable change. This pathway is achieved through The Claremont Core®: Mindfulness, Dialogue, Collaboration, and Change.

MINDFULNESS

Be present, attentive, and aware of yourself, your surroundings, and your capacity to cultivate compassionate change.
three people sitting at a table having a conversation emphasizing the importance of dialogue

DIALOGUE

Communicate in a way that welcomes diverse perspectives, reframes conflict, and results in achievable solutions.
a group of people emphasizing the importance of collaboration

COLLABORATION

Facilitate co-creative dialogue to manage interpersonal and organizational challenges and bring stakeholders to consensus.
a globe accompanied by a settings cog to emphasize the importance of change

CHANGE

Combine mindfulness, dialogue, and collaboration to generate positive and sustainable change in society.
